Added new APIs in sgx_uae_service.h and sgx_ukey_exchange.h to support ECDSA quote based remote attestation. The set of legacy APIs supports EPID only and the set of new APIs supports ECDSA quotes. Enhanced Edger8r with structure deep-copy feature. Fixed bugs. Signed-off-by: Li, Xun <xun.li@intel.com>
